Abstract

The present invention proposes a kind of light bus suspension structure of engine, including front-suspension bracket, rear-suspending crossbeam;The installation end of front-suspension bracket is fixedly connected with front buckle support, is fixedly connected with rear buckle support on rear-suspending crossbeam with the installation end of longitudinal beam;During assembling, front buckle support, rear buckle support are directly installed on the inner side of longitudinal beam, front-suspension bracket is connected with front buckle support again, rear-suspending crossbeam is connected with rear buckle support again, line and pipeline space are crossed so as to increase chassis wire harness, avoid circuit adjacent with this and cloth causes the generation of vehicle incidents of spontaneous combustion, improve vehicle safety;By adjusting hole position position and the overall dimensions of buckle support, the relative position of engine mounting front and back support is made to change, electromotor is met with this assembling demand on grade vehicle frame is opened in difference, or different model electromotor is met in the same assembling demand that opens on vehicle blocking frame, improve part universality.

Description

A kind of light bus suspension structure of engine
Technical field
A kind of the present invention relates to engine mounting field, more particularly to light bus suspension structure of engine.
Background technology
With becoming better and approaching perfection day by day for automobile chassis and engine technology, the structure of engine mounting mount support also gradually forms standardized production.However, with the increasingly enhancing of market car load individual demand, vehicle frame open shelves also with front bridgework away from and vehicle body change and there is respective change.
As shown in figure 1, existing light bus engine mounting, is generally assembled by the way of being directly directly connected to front-suspension bracket 1 and rear-suspending crossbeam 2 with the outside of belly of longitudinal beam 3.This assembling structure has following defect:1st, poor universality, it is impossible to meet the assembling demand that shelves opened by different vehicle frames, i.e.,:When the electromotor of same model opens on grade vehicle frame assembling in difference, the front-suspension bracket of the matching different model that needs to change the outfit, rear-suspending crossbeam;2nd, to cross space of lines narrow and small for chassis wire harness, is not easy to install.In order to meet assembling needs, generally taken is mount support before and after front suspension of starting the engine again, causes product development cost high, the defect such as long the production cycle.
Content of the invention
For meeting assembling demand of the electromotor on different model vehicle frame, improve part universality, reduce production cost, the present invention proposes a kind of light bus suspension structure of engine, realize that fitted position is adjusted by increasing buckle, change a mode being directly connected to toward engine support and longeron, and adopt buckle support to be first connected with longeron, the mode that engine support is connected with buckle support again.
For this purpose, the technical scheme is that:A kind of light bus suspension structure of engine, including front-suspension bracket, rear-suspending crossbeam, it is characterised in that:The installation end of front-suspension bracket is fixedly connected with front buckle support, is fixedly connected with rear buckle support on rear-suspending crossbeam with the installation end of longitudinal beam;During assembling, front buckle support, rear buckle support are directly installed on the inner side of longitudinal beam, and front-suspension bracket is connected with front buckle support again, and rear-suspending crossbeam is connected with rear buckle support again, cross line and pipeline space so as to increase chassis wire harness.
Further restriction to above-mentioned technical proposal:Front buckle support, including front-suspension bracket installing plate, the both sides of front-suspension bracket installing plate integrally to be extended and be respectively equipped with installing hole on the flange of the flange being connected with longitudinal beam, front-suspension bracket installing plate and longitudinal beam connection;Change installing hole to the distance of front-suspension bracket installing plate, be suitable for the assembling demand that same model electromotor is opened in difference on grade vehicle frame, or different model electromotor is in the same assembling demand that opens on vehicle blocking frame;Buckle support afterwards, including rear-suspending crossbeam installing plate, the both sides of rear-suspending crossbeam installing plate integrally to be extended and be respectively equipped with installing hole on the flange of the flange being connected with longitudinal beam, rear-suspending crossbeam installing plate and longitudinal beam connection;Change installing hole to the distance of front-suspension bracket installing plate, be suitable for the assembling demand that same model electromotor is opened in difference on grade vehicle frame, or different model electromotor is in the same assembling demand that opens on vehicle blocking frame.
Limiting again to above-mentioned technical proposal:By adjusting the position of mounting hole and overall dimensions of front buckle support and rear buckle support, the relative position of engine mounting front and back support is made to change, electromotor is met with this assembling demand on grade vehicle frame is opened in difference, or different model electromotor is met in the same assembling demand that opens on vehicle blocking frame, improve part universality.
Beneficial effect:The present invention is connected with longitudinal beam by arranging front buckle support, rear buckle support, front-suspension bracket, rear-suspending crossbeam are connected with front buckle support, rear buckle support again respectively, line and pipeline space are crossed so as to increase chassis wire harness, avoid circuit adjacent with this and cloth causes the generation of vehicle incidents of spontaneous combustion, improve vehicle safety;By adjusting front buckle support, the hole position position of rear buckle support and overall dimensions, make the relative position of engine mounting front and back support change, same model electromotor is met with this and the assembling demand on grade vehicle frame is opened in difference;In the same manner, by hole position position and the overall dimensions of the corresponding buckle of adjustment, different model electromotor can be also met in the same assembling demand that opens on vehicle blocking frame, improve the versatility of part, reduce production cost, improve efficiency of assembling;And front buckle support, the simple structure of rear buckle support, easy to process.

Specific embodiment
Below in conjunction with accompanying drawing, the invention will be further described.
As shown in Fig. 2 a kind of light bus suspension structure of engine, including front-suspension bracket 4, rear-suspending crossbeam 5, the installation end of front-suspension bracket 4 is fixedly connected with front buckle support 7, is fixedly connected with rear buckle support 6 on rear-suspending crossbeam 5 with the installation end of longitudinal beam;During assembling, front buckle support 7, rear buckle support 6 are directly installed on the inner side of longitudinal beam 3, and front-suspension bracket 4 is connected with front buckle support again, and rear-suspending crossbeam 5 is connected with rear buckle support again, cross line and pipeline space so as to increase chassis wire harness.
As shown in Figure 3, Figure 4, it is a kind of structure of front buckle support, including front-suspension bracket installing plate 701, integrally to extend and installing hole 703,704 is respectively equipped with the flange 702 of the flange 702 being connected with longitudinal beam, front-suspension bracket installing plate 701 and longitudinal beam connection in the both sides of front-suspension bracket installing plate;Change installing hole 704 to front-suspension bracket installing plate 701 apart from L1, be suitable for the assembling demand that same model electromotor is opened in difference on grade vehicle frame, or different model electromotor is in the same assembling demand that opens on vehicle blocking frame.
As shown in Figure 5, Figure 6, it is a kind of structure of rear buckle support, including rear-suspending crossbeam installing plate 601, integrally to extend and installing hole 603,604 is respectively equipped with the flange 602 of the flange 602 being connected with longitudinal beam, rear-suspending crossbeam installing plate 601 and longitudinal beam connection in the both sides of rear-suspending crossbeam installing plate;Change installing hole 604 to front-suspension bracket installing plate 601 apart from L2, be suitable for the assembling demand that same model electromotor is opened in difference on grade vehicle frame, or different model electromotor is in the same assembling demand that opens on vehicle blocking frame.
The present invention is connected with engine mounting front and back support by arranging forward and backward buckle support, crosses line and pipeline space so as to increase chassis wire harness;By the position of mounting hole and overall dimensions of the forward and backward buckle support of adjustment during use, the relative position of engine mounting front and back support is made to change, same model electromotor is met with this assembling demand on grade vehicle frame is opened in difference, or meet different model electromotor in the same assembling demand that opens on vehicle blocking frame.
